The Pinnacle of Passenger Traffic: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ta International Airport

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ta International Airport (ATL) in the United States stands as the epitome of bustling air travel,Busiest Airports In The World Articles leading the pack in terms of passenger volume. As the primary hub for Delta Air Lines and formerly for AirTran Airways (which merged with Southwest Airlines in 2014), ATL has established itself as a central node in the global air transport network. According to the Airports Council International (ACI), in 2019, ATL served over 110 million passengers, although the COVID-19 pandemic has impacted these numbers in subsequent years.

The airport's impressive infrastructure supports a multitude of takeoffs and landings, including a significant number of international flights. ATL's strategic location and operational efficiency have solidified its status as a major entry and exit point for the United States.

A Hub of Nonstop Connectivity

ATL's prowess extends to its nonstop flight offerings, with over 243 nonstop destinations, including 72 international ones, spanning 45 countries. This extensive connectivity is facilitated by the airport's ability to handle simultaneous landings, a feature that not many airports can boast.

In terms of operations, ATL is a major base for the Boeing 767 aircraft, with the highest number of operations for this model. It also ranks second in the world for the number of McDonnell Douglas MD-80 series aircraft operations. The airport's role as an employment powerhouse is undeniable, with more than 55,000 individuals working across various sectors including airlines, ground transportation, concessions, security, federal agencies, and city and airport tenant employees. The economic impact of ATL is profound, with its contribution measured in billions of dollars, a figure that continues to grow.

Global Leaders in Air Traffic

While ATL holds the top spot, other airports also showcase impressive traffic volumes. Chicago's O'Hare International Airport (ORD) follows closely, with over 77 million passengers, and London's Heathrow Airport (LHR) is not far behind, accommodating over 67 million travelers. Tokyo's Haneda Airport (HND) impresses with 65 million passengers. These figures, sourced from the respective airport authorities and ACI, reflect the pre-pandemic status and are subject to change due to ongoing travel restrictions and recovery patterns.

The list of top-tier airports extends to over 30 different locations worldwide, with passenger numbers ranging from ATL's 84 million to Munich Airport's (MUC) nearly 31 million.
